Floor sleeve joint waterproof construction
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of constructional engineering, and relates to a waterproof structure for a floor slab sleeve joint.
Background
In the building engineering, when a building is built, a vertical drainage pipe is required to be arranged, wherein the vertical drainage pipe is a pipeline which is mainly installed in a floor and discharges domestic sewage and is a pipeline vertical to each floor of the building. The drain pipe need pass the floor, and in order to facilitate the construction, can set up the entrance to a cave in advance on the floor and supply and drain pipe to pass. The sealing between the drain pipe and the predetermined opening is particularly important.
With the progress of science and technology and the development of society, the building waterproof technology is also a long-standing development, and the waterproof modes are various, such as waterproof concrete rigid waterproof, cement mortar waterproof, waterproof paint waterproof, coiled material waterproof, metal waterproof, plastic waterproof board waterproof and the like. The waterproof treatment of the joints of the floor slab sleeve between the kitchen and the toilet mostly adopts the combination of a cement mortar leveling layer and a film waterproof layer.
The existing waterproof structure has the defects of complex construction method, complex process, long construction time, high construction cost, incapability of ensuring waterproof quality, easiness in water leakage and poor anti-leakage effect.
Therefore, it is needed to design a waterproof structure for a floor slab sleeve joint to solve the technical problems in the prior art.

The invention discloses a structural schematic diagram of a floor slab sleeve joint waterproof structure, which is shown in figure 1. Floor sleeve pipe node waterproof construction includes:
a pre-buried sleeve 10 disposed through the structural wall 20;
a waterproof layer 30 disposed on an outer side of the structural wall 20;
a first sealing member 40 disposed between the embedded sleeve 10 and a decorative surface layer 50 disposed outside the waterproof layer 30;
a second sealing member 60 disposed between the embedded bushing 10 and the floor bushing 70;
the waterproof layer 30 is a mortar waterproof layer, and the surfaces of the first sealing member 40 and the second sealing member 60 are coated with a coating layer comprising a PTFE-based coating material; the thickness of the coating is 0.5-5 um.
In the invention, the waterproof layer 30 is an FS101 cement mortar waterproof layer, namely FS101 mortar waterproof agent is doped in the cement mortar in a gathering way. The FS101 mortar waterproof agent is formed by reaction and compounding of a reinforcing component and a catalytic component, and is chemically reacted with cement hydration educts to generate gel and crystals, so that the gel compactness and the impermeability can be improved. In addition, the FS101 has the characteristic of reducing mortar shrinkage while improving mortar compactness.
In some embodiments, the waterproof layer 30 is 20-25 mm. In fig. 1, the waterproof layer 30 is 20 mm. The thickness of the waterproof layer 30 can be flexibly adjusted by constructors according to design and actual construction requirements. It is understood that the thickness of the waterproof layer 30 may be more than 25mm or less than 20 mm.
As an embodiment of the present invention, the surfaces of the first and second sealing members 40 and 60 are coated with a coating layer including a PTFE-based coating material including perfluoroalkoxy resin (PFA) and Fluorinated Ethylene Propylene (FEP) to secure sealability between the pre-buried sleeve 10 and the floor sleeve 70.
As an embodiment of the present invention, a coating is sprayed on the first sealing member 40 and the second sealing member 60, the coating having a particle radius of not more than 1000 nm. The coating can be deposited in a vacuum environment. In order to secure the adhesion between the coating and the sealing member, the roughness of the first and second sealing members 40 and 60 needs to be flexibly controlled. In some embodiments, the surface roughness of the first seal 40 and the second seal 60 is no greater than Ra 0.4.
Fig. 2 is a schematic structural diagram of the first sealing element according to the present invention, and the first sealing element 40 has a truncated cone structure, and the inner side surface, the outer side surface, the tapered surface and the bottom surface of the first sealing element are coated with a coating, wherein the coating thickness is 0.5-2 um. The tapered surface of the first sealing member 40 is exposed to the outside of the decorative surface layer 50, as shown in fig. 1.
In fig. 2, the taper has an acute angle, e.g., 30-60 °, with the central axis of the first seal 40, and the thickness of the taper is greater than the thickness of the other sides. In some embodiments, the cone coating thickness is 1.5 um.
As an embodiment of the present invention, the number of the second sealing members 60 is a pair, as shown in fig. 1, which is disposed at the top and bottom of the insert sleeve 10. The distance between the second sealing element 60 and the top surface of the decorative surface layer 50 is not less than 60 mm. The distance between the further second seal 60 and the inner side of the structural wall 20 is relatively small, in the general range of 10-30mm, or less.
FIG. 3 is a schematic structural view of the second sealing member of the present invention, wherein the second sealing member 60 is a circular ring structure, and the surface of the second sealing member is coated with a coating; the coating thickness of the inner and outer sides of the second seal 60 is greater than the coating thickness of the bottom and top sides thereof. In some embodiments, the coating thickness on the inner and outer sides of the second seal 60 is 2-4 um.
As another embodiment of the present invention, the length of the second seal 60 along the axis is 10mm to 30mm, which is 1/8 to 1/5 of the length of the embedment sleeve 10. In addition, the second seal 60 is slightly larger than the distance between the embedded sleeve 10 and the floor sleeve 70. Specifically, the thickness of the second sealing member 60 is 110% to 130% of the distance between the embedded bushing 10 and the floor bushing 70. Here, the thickness of the second seal 60 refers to a distance between the inner side surface and the outer side surface of the second seal 60.
To ensure a good seal, the roughness of the inner and outer side walls of the pre-buried sleeve 10 and the floor sleeve 70 needs to be controlled. The roughness of the outer side wall of the embedded sleeve 10 is not higher than Ra1.6, and the roughness of the inner side wall of the embedded sleeve 10 and the roughness of the outer side wall of the floor slab sleeve 70 are not more than Ra0.8.
As an embodiment of the present invention, the first sealing member 40 and the second sealing member 60 are made of silicon rubber, which may be other rubber materials with good sealing performance, such as fluoro-rubber, styrene-butadiene rubber, nitrile rubber, etc. The pre-buried sleeve 10 may be made of a non-metallic material such as polyphenylene sulfide, polycarbonate, polyoxymethylene, etc.
The floor slab sleeve joint waterproof structure is used for waterproof treatment of floor slab sleeve joints such as kitchens and bathrooms, the novel waterproof material FS101 mortar waterproof agent is adopted, FS101 waterproof mortar is prepared according to a certain proportion, a waterproof layer 30 is directly constructed on a structural wall 20 around an embedded sleeve 10, and a film-coated waterproof layer and a waterproof protective layer are not required to be coated. When the decorative surface layer 50 is constructed, a first sealing element 40 is embedded around the embedded sleeve 10 for sealing, so that the embedded sleeve 10 and the decorative surface layer 50 are tightly bonded without gaps, and the waterproof treatment of the floor slab sleeve joint between kitchens and bathrooms can be completed.
As an embodiment of the invention, the structural wall 20 is doped with FS102 concrete waterproof compacting agent, and the volume ratio of the concrete waterproof compacting agent is 1-18%. The FS102 concrete waterproof compacting agent can improve the waterproofness of the main body structure 20 and enhance the waterproofness of the underground water pool.
The general construction steps of the floor slab sleeve joint waterproof structure of the invention are briefly described as follows:
firstly, arranging an embedded sleeve 10 in a structural wall 20;
then, a waterproof layer 30 is arranged on the outer side of the structural wall 20;
then, arranging a first sealing element 40 between the decorative surface layer 50 and the embedded sleeve 10, and preferentially coating the first sealing element 40 with a coating containing a PTFE-based coating material;
finally, installing a floor slab sleeve 70, and arranging a second sealing element 60 between the embedded sleeve 10 and the floor slab sleeve 70; the second seal 60 needs to be coated with a coating comprising a PTFE-based coating material prior to installation of the second seal 60.
Compared with the traditional waterproof structure, the invention does not need two-layer operation of a film waterproof layer and a protective layer, simplifies the construction process, shortens the construction period, reduces the labor and material construction cost, and has the advantages that the FS101 mortar waterproof layer is not easy to crack and fine cracks, and the waterproof effect is better than that of the traditional method.
